The Buddha is currently thought to have died around 400 BCE, and he taught for about 45 years, so the practice of what we now call Buddhism was founded around 445 BCE -- but no one knows for certain the precise date.

Historians have differing opinions on the precise date of the Buddha's birth but it was around the year 500BCE. He was born into a noble family in Lumbini, an area that today lies in the South of Nepal.

Buddhism was founded by Siddhartha Gautama who is widely known as "The Buddha," which means "the awakened one." He lived to be 80 years old and died around 400 B.C.E. After his death, his teachings were transmitted orally and eventually written down. Buddhist practitioners follow those teachings to this day. .
